Output 664ae145f31ee733fb9920122683457ea66e7dfdac7571ebaea6c04dfd03eb82:0

value
471859
script pubkey
OP_0 OP_PUSHBYTES_20 14605ad47943804253fc1f90e7d607da66aefcf5
address
bc1qz3s944regwqyy5lur7gw04s8mfn2al84nxmwps
transaction
664ae145f31ee733fb9920122683457ea66e7dfdac7571ebaea6c04dfd03eb82
confirmations
152639
spent
true